How to Plan a Unique Winter Trip to Kashmir: A Step-by-Step Guide
Planning a winter trip to Kashmir is all about blending adventure with breathtaking winter landscapes. To make your trip stand out, here’s a unique guide to ensure you cover the best experiences jammu Kashmir has to offer during the winter months.
1. Pick the Right Time for Winter Magic
December to February: Peak winter with snowfall in Gulmarg, Pahalgam, and Srinagar. Perfect for skiing, snowboarding, and snow treks.
Late November: Experience the first snowfall without the heavy crowds.
Mid-March: Snow still blankets the higher regions, with fewer tourists and melting snow in valleys.
2. Plan Your Itinerary with Winter Wonderland in Mind
Day 1: Arrival in Srinagar
Experience the cold charm of Dal Lake, partially frozen in winter. Take a cozy Shikara ride under misty skies.
Stay in a houseboat with heating and electric blankets for warmth.
Day 2-3: Gulmarg – The Snow Adventure Hub
Take the Gulmarg Gondola ride to Apharwat Peak, one of the highest cable car rides in the world, for unparalleled snow views.
Skiing and Snowboarding: Gulmarg offers some of the best ski slopes in Asia. There are multiple skiing packages for beginners.
Try snow biking or a sled ride for an adrenaline rush.
Day 4-5: Pahalgam – Winter Trekking & Riverside Magic
Explore the Aru Valley and Betaab Valley for snow-covered landscapes.
Go on a winter trek or a pony ride through the snow-laden trails.
Enjoy a quiet evening by the Lidder River while sipping Kashmiri Kahwa tea.
Day 6: Sonmarg – Snow Paradise
Drive to Sonmarg, known for its thick snow and frozen rivers. Hike to Thajiwas Glacier, completely draped in snow during winter.
3. Unique Experiences to Elevate Your Trip
Stay in Igloos: In Gulmarg, some local operators offer overnight stays in Igloos for a surreal Arctic-like experience.
Frozen Dal Lake Walk: On rare occasions when the Dal Lake freezes completely, you can walk on its icy surface, a thrilling experience.
Kashmiri Cuisine: Indulge in traditional Wazwan meals by a warm bonfire or try the authentic Kashmiri Harissa to beat the cold.
Traditional Saffron & Spice Farms Tour: Visit spice farms around Pampore and learn about Kashmir’s rich saffron production.
4. Pack the Essentials
Layered Clothing: Thermals, insulated jackets, gloves, woolen caps, and waterproof boots.
Snow Gear: Renting snow boots and jackets at the destination is also an option.
Medicines: Pack altitude sickness medication if planning to ascend higher elevations.
Heating Solutions: Many hotels and houseboats provide electric blankets and heaters. However, pack portable heat pads if you plan to venture out in extreme conditions.
5. Plan for Safety and Comfort
Travel Insurance: Ensure you’re covered for activities like skiing and trekking.
Local Guides: Hire experienced guides for treks and activities, as snow conditions can change rapidly.
Transportation: Pre-book cabs or private vehicles with heating. Roads can get slippery due to snow, so skilled drivers familiar with the area are essential.
6. Consider Offbeat Winter Locations
Doodhpathri: Lesser-known but equally magical in winter with untouched snow and pristine beauty.
Yusmarg: A quiet, snowy meadow with fewer tourists, perfect for peaceful walks and snow treks.
7. Cultural and Winter Festivals
Kashmir Snow Festival (usually in January): Participate in winter sports, watch cultural performances, and enjoy local delicacies.
Tulip Garden Preview: Even though the famous Tulip Garden opens in spring, a winter visit offers a serene, snow-draped view of the entire area.
8. Must-Have Souvenirs
Handwoven Pashmina Shawls for warmth and style.
Authentic Kashmiri spices (saffron, cardamom) and handcrafted papier-mâché items as unique mementos.
